    Re: 2 Bizhub 454e machines Responding to Pings but can't print/scan

    Quote Originally Posted by allan View Post
    Try changing the network speed setting on the machine from auto to 100Mbs full duplex. Are u using a static ip for the machine or is it using DHCP? Still thinking firmware.
    I had 3 "e" series machines at a local college exhibit this behavior all on the same day. Tried changing network speed with no help. IT changed from DHCP allocation to static setting on the copier and it seems to have solved the issue. Still don't know why.

    All non "e" machines were not affected.

    Re: 2 Bizhub 454e machines Responding to Pings but can't print/scan

    do you have the network cables running through the KM supplied surge protector?
    if so, bypass it completely, as I found these to cause this exact same problem with these machines.
    there is no need for surge protection on the network cables running to these machines.

    In my case the machines had been in place for a few months. One day all 3 "e" series machines call in as unresponsive. After figuring out they worked with the network cables unplugged, I changed the network speed as a test and found them still unresponsive with the cables connected. IT was not available so I left the machine off the network so the customer could use copy and fax. I showed them how to scan to USB drive for temporary scanning. When I went to the next office and found the same symptoms, I explained what was happening to the user and they told me that IT had been "upgrading" some systems during the week and causing other issues as well.

    I talked to IT on the phone the following week and they said the machines were operating properly with static addresses and they would leave it at that. That was a month or so ago and I haven't been to the machines since then.

    Added info: all the new non-"e" machines at this campus seem to be unaffected.

    Re: 2 Bizhub 454e machines Responding to Pings but can't print/scan

    I had network switches cause this problem. Maybe because the switch is acting like an authentication device. I am only thinking of this now, switch off any protocol on the machine that is not in use including SNMP. Even test HTTP.

    Re: 2 Bizhub 454e machines Responding to Pings but can't print/scan

    ok hi everybody
    as i said before i have this problem on two machines , i went to check it out and i found that the problem solved and everybody print normally ! i asked the IT if they did something or try something they said no , on my way out i went for a last check SURPRISE the problem came back on first machine after 5 minutes on the second i tried changing ip adresses , network speed , i cleared all data , format the hard drive and both machines have static ip adresses !
    i don't have a firmware so i couldn't try that solution !
    but on my way to surrender i thought to bring an other machine that was next to those two(it was working perfectly) and install it in the place of the machines with weird problem and surprislly it gived the same problem (the screen menu bar keeps flashing between "Preparing User Box" and "Preparing Scan/Fax".) and i can't do anything on the menu and in server it appears offline ...
    i told the IT that its something on their network ! i will go back today and see if i will come up with something
